About Rio de Janeiro

Rio de Janeiro, also known simply as Rio, is the capital of the state of Rio de Janeiro. It is the second-most-populous city in Brazil after São Paulo and the sixth-most-populous city in the Americas.

Known as "Cidade Maravilhosa", Rio de Janeiro covers 1,221 km² with a population of 6.8 million. The city was established in 1565. Rio de Janeiro is known for Christ the Redeemer, Sugarloaf Mountain, Copacabana beach, among other attractions. The city's main transit system is the MetrôRio.

About Xi'an

Xi'an is the capital of the Chinese province of Shaanxi. A sub-provincial city on the Guanzhong plain, the city is the third-most populous city in Western China after Chongqing and Chengdu, as well as the most populous city in Northwestern China. Its total population was 12.95 million in the 2020 census, including an urban population of 9.28 million.

Also known as "Ancient Capital", Xi'an has an area of 10,097 km² and is home to 12.9 million people. Visitors come for Terracotta Army, Xi'an City Wall, Big Wild Goose Pagoda, and much more.

Population Density

Rio de Janeiro has a population density of 5,528 people per km² — a densely populated city. Xi'an, with 1,283 people per km², is a relatively spread-out city. Rio de Janeiro is dramatically more crowded, with 4.3x the population density.
